Transaction 67ca71e30f63e31057357534dcdbb2303c180ea21a878700f51c1df62e6b6b14
1 Input
1 Output
-
67ca71e30f63e31057357534dcdbb2303c180ea21a878700f51c1df62e6b6b14:0
- value
- 43941200
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e9f984bc87aeeb0f4d9c336c3280368c5b3f56c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NL9MYfVLB7GU17cMHkmaqMzxEFtjEPCmG